141334 Paramedic Manager
Plans, organises, directs, controls, and coordinates the day-to-day operations and clinical response to medical emergencies in the out-of-hospital environment.
Registration or licensing is required.
ANZSCO skill level
This occupation has a skill level corresponding to the qualifications and experience below.
Australia
- Skill Level 1: Bachelor Degree, higher qualification, or at least five years of relevant experience
New Zealand
- Skill Level 1: Bachelor Degree, higher qualification, or at least five years of relevant experience
Main tasks
- Manages and oversees the operational management of medical out-of-hospital emergencies
- Organises and coordinates the deployment of paramedic teams to emergency situations
- Directs and supervises Paramedics in the provision of emergency medical care
- Provides guidance and support to Paramedics in complex or critical situations
- Controls administrative operations, such as budget planning, report preparation, and expenditure on supplies, equipment, and services
- Monitors adherence to policies, compliance, quality of care, and clinical outcomes
- Liaises with other emergency services and healthcare providers
- Controls selection, training, and supervision of staff
- Participates in the development and implementation of emergency response protocols
